Puddle
Mary
United States
Currently Offline
Favorite Game
13
Hours played
14
Achievements
Recent Activity
8.4 hrs on record
last played on 3 Feb
0.6 hrs on record
last played on 3 Feb
7.9 hrs on record
last played on 22 Jan